Understanding the Core Mechanics and Risk Factors

At its heart, the game’s functionality rests upon a provably fair random number generator (RNG). This ensures that each flight and its resulting multiplier are independent and unbiased. However, understanding probabilities doesn't negate the inherent risk. The higher the multiplier you aim for, the lower the probability of achieving it. Many players fall into the trap of chasing larger payouts, only to watch the plane disappear before they can cash out. While the RNG guarantees fairness, it doesn’t guarantee wins. It simply means that every attempt has an equal chance of achieving any given multiplier. A common misconception is that past flight results influence future ones; this is incorrect, reaffirming its independent nature.

The Impact of Volatility on Gameplay

The volatility of this type of game is quite high. This means that while large wins are possible, they are infrequent, and are balanced by many smaller losses, or complete loss of the wager. Players need to be psychologically prepared for this. A losing streak is a normal part of the game, and attempting to recoup losses through increasingly risky bets is a classic error. Managing your bankroll effectively is paramount for mitigating the impact of volatility. Setting loss limits and profit targets before starting play can help maintain discipline and prevent emotional decision-making. Understanding that variance is an inherent part of the game’s design is crucial for long-term success.

Developing Effective Betting Strategies

While the game is based on chance, employing a calculated betting strategy can significantly impact your results. One common approach is the Martingale system, which involves doubling your bet after each loss, with the aim of recouping previous losses and securing a small profit. This system is highly risky, as it requires a substantial bankroll to withstand prolonged losing streaks, and bet limits can prevent recovery. Another strategy is to set a target multiplier and cash out automatically when that level is reached. This eliminates emotional decision-making and enforces discipline. Low-risk strategies involve consistently cashing out at smaller multipliers, aiming for frequent but modest wins. Ultimately, the best strategy depends on your individual risk appetite and financial resources.

The Role of Autocashout and Bots

Many platforms offer an autocashout feature, allowing players to pre-set a multiplier at which their bet will automatically be cashed out. This is a valuable tool for enforcing discipline and preventing impulsive decisions. It effectively removes the emotional element from the equation. However, it's crucial to understand the latency—the time it takes for the autocashout to execute. Some platforms may have a slight delay, potentially resulting in a lower payout than intended if the plane crashes immediately after the target multiplier is reached. The use of bots to automate gameplay is often prohibited and can violate the platform’s terms of service. Moreover, bots lack the flexibility to adapt to changing game conditions and can be easily exploited.

Recognizing and Mitigating Gambling Fallacies

Gambling fallacies are common cognitive errors that can lead to poor decision-making. The gambler's fallacy, for instance, is the belief that past events influence future outcomes in a purely random game. For example, believing that a plane is ‘due’ to fly higher after a series of low multipliers is a fallacy. The hot hand fallacy suggests that a player is on a winning streak and is more likely to win again. These cognitive biases can cloud judgment and lead to irrational betting behavior. Recognizing these fallacies is the first step toward mitigating their influence. A critical mindset, grounded in the understanding of probability and randomness, is essential for making informed decisions. It's crucial to remember that each round is independent and has no memory of previous results.
